✨Know Your Compliance Basics
Before the interview, brush up on key compliance regulations and practices relevant to the role. Understanding the basics will not only show your interest but also demonstrate your readiness to contribute to the Risk & Compliance function.
✨Showcase Your Organisational Skills
As a Compliance Admin Associate, you'll need to manage various tasks efficiently.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you successfully organised projects or handled multiple responsibilities. This will highlight your ability to thrive in a dynamic environment.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the firm's compliance strategies and how they measure success in this area. This shows that you're genuinely interested in the role and eager to understand how you can make a positive impact.
✨Demonstrate Your Team Spirit
Since you'll be working closely with the Managing Director and Risk & Compliance Manager, emphasise your teamwork skills. Share examples of how you've collaborated effectively in the past, as this will reassure them of your ability to fit into their team.
